Output 58d0763681fd9a01b19a471160956b824e84b64389fc5f9256d9e3c326efcfbd:0

value
12000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 98d436091dadca96e8680d95960ac082eaed62dd OP_EQUALVERIFY OP_CHECKSIG
address
1Ew5vqrZFakMvuVp6YaSn1hABn8Ku4jP9c
transaction
58d0763681fd9a01b19a471160956b824e84b64389fc5f9256d9e3c326efcfbd
spent
true